Neringla is a locality in the Queanbeyan-Palerang Regional Council local government area of New South Wales, Australia. It is a small community with a population of 17. The locality covers an area of 129.7 km², giving a population density of about 0.1 people per km². It sits at an elevation of around 141 m above sea level. It lies approximately 244 km south-southwest of Sydney. Neringla is located at 35.7246°S, 149.7771°E. It observes Australian Eastern Time (AEST/AEDT). Postcode: 2622. The Australian Bureau of Statistics classifies the area as Inner Regional Australia.
